2005 Dodge Dakota vs. 1970 Mazda Familia
To start off, 2005 Dodge Dakota is newer by 35 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1970 Mazda Familia.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1970 Mazda Familia would be higher. At 3,704 cc (6 cylinders), 2005 Dodge Dakota is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2005 Dodge Dakota (210 HP @ 5600 RPM) has 153 more horse power than 1970 Mazda Familia. (57 HP @ 6500 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 2005 Dodge Dakota should accelerate faster than 1970 Mazda Familia.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2005 Dodge Dakota weights approximately 1140 kg more than 1970 Mazda Familia.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.
Let's talk about torque, 2005 Dodge Dakota (319 Nm) has 238 more torque (in Nm) than 1970 Mazda Familia. (81 Nm). This means 2005 Dodge Dakota will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1970 Mazda Familia.
